How much do erp testing j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for erp testing in the United States is $111,811.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$80,000.00 and $141,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Does ERP need coding?

ERP testing professionals typically do not need extensive coding skills, as their focus is on validating system functionality and workflows. However, knowledge of scripting or SQL can be helpful for data validation and troubleshooting. Most ERP testing roles emphasize understanding of business processes and testing tools rather than programming.

What is an ERP tester?

An ERP tester is a professional responsible for evaluating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) software to ensure it functions correctly and meets business requirements. They develop and execute test cases, identify bugs, and verify that modules such as finance, supply chain, and human resources integrate properly. Knowledge of testing tools, ERP systems, and business processes is ess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Erp Testing position, and why are they important?

To thrive in an ERP Testing role, you need a solid understanding of ERP systems, software testing methodologies, and a background in information technology or computer science. Experience with ERP platforms such as SAP, Oracle, or Microsoft Dynamics, as well as test management tools like HP ALM or JIRA, and relevant certifications like ISTQB, is highly beneficial.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help testers work well with cross-functional teams and stakeholders. These capabilities are crucial for identifying issues, ensuring system quality, and supporting seamless implementation of complex ERP solutions.

What is an ERP Testing job?

An ERP Testing job involves evaluating an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) system to ensure it functions correctly, meets business requirements, and integrates smoothly with other applications. Testers identify defects, validate workflows, and perform various types of testing like functional, integration, performance, and security testing. They work closely with developers, business analysts, and end-users to ensure a successful ERP implementation or upgrade. Effective ERP testing helps minimize risks, improves system performance, and ensures a seamless user experience.

What are some common challenges faced in ERP Testing roles?

ERP Testing roles often present challenges such as understanding complex business processes, managing tight project deadlines, and adapting test scripts to accommodate frequent system updates or customizations. Testers must also coordinate closely with functional and technical teams to resolve issues and ensure that requirements are accurately translated into the ERP environment. Staying up-to-date with multiple modules, integrations, and evolving business needs can add to the complexity. However, these challenges provide valuable learning opportunities and exposure to business operations across various industries, enhancing professional growth.

Will ERP be replaced by AI?

ERP testing professionals focus on verifying the functionality and integration of enterprise resource planning systems. While AI can automate certain testing tasks and improve efficiency, it is unlikely to fully replace ERP testers, as human oversight is essential for complex system validation and understanding business processes.

Which testing is the highest salary?

In ERP testing, roles such as ERP Test Lead or Senior ERP Tester typically command the highest salaries due to their experience and leadership responsibilities. Specialized skills in SAP, Oracle, or Microsoft Dynamics, along with certifications and extensive testing experience, can also increase earning potential in this field.

Job Description
The ERP Analyst (NetSuite Analyst) supports and continuously improves the company's NetSuite environment by partnering with cross-functional teams to optimize workflows, enhance system functionality, and ensure accurate, reliable data. This role provides day-to-day user support, assists with configuration and troubleshooting, and contributes to system enhancements, testing/UAT, documentation, and release readiness. The ERP Analyst also supports reporting and analytics (saved searches, dashboards, KPIs), participates in integration and SuiteApp efforts, and helps translate business needs into clear requirements and practical ERP solutions working closely with the ERP Systems Lead and external partners as needed.
Requirements
Responsibilities & Duties
• Maintain a broad working knowledge of NetSuite functionality, configuration options, and integrations.
• Serve as a functional and technical resource for internal teams, providing timely and professional support to end users.
• Assist in system configuration, troubleshooting, and enhancement requests to improve business efficiency.
• Perform system maintenance, testing, and documentation related to updates, workflows, scripts, and SuiteApps.
• Support data management activities, including imports, reporting, dashboards, saved searches, and analytics.
• Collaborate with departments to analyze business processes and recommend solutions leveraging NetSuite capabilities.
• Participate in the design, testing, and deployment of new features, customizations, and integrations.
• Contribute to user training, documentation, and continuous improvement initiatives.
• Assist with requirements gathering, scoping, and process mapping for system-related projects.
• Partner with external vendors or consultants to resolve complex issues or support enhancement projects.
• Work closely with the ERP Systems Lead to support ongoing projects and initiatives (task execution, testing/UAT support, documentation, release readiness).

Qualifications. Knowledge & Skills
Required Qualifications:
• 2-4 years hands-on support of NetSuite (or comparable ERP), including end-user support and system enhancements.
• Proficient with Saved Searches, Reports, Dashboards/KPIs, workflows, custom fields/records/forms, and roles/permissions.
• Working knowledge of 2+ functional areas, ideally including at least one operations module (Inventory/Order Mgmt/Manufacturing/Purchasing) plus Accounting/Finance or a second ops module.
• Experience with data imports/exports, validation, reconciliation, and basic data governance practices.
• Familiarity supporting integrations (data mapping, interface fields, error triage, testing/validation).
• Able to produce clear documentation and execute testing/UAT support (test cases, defect capture, release notes), following change-control practices.
• Strong customer service orientation; can translate business issues into clear requirements and actionable system updates.
• Experience using AI tools to improve ERP analysis/documentation/support workflows.
Preferred Qualifications:
• Experience in Netsuite ERP system.
• Familiarity with performance optimization and process automation
• Exposure to multiple ERP platforms and related technologies
• Experience supporting ERP in a manufacturing or multi-site environment with inventory and operational complexity.
• Experience improving reporting accuracy and usefulness (saved searches, dashboards, KPIs, financial/operational reporting).
• Ability to evaluate and adopt AI solutions that support ERP operations and continuous improvement
